On 1/14/22 19:07, Daniel Henrique Barboza wrote:
'stack->stack_no' represents the order that a stack appears in its PEC.
Its primary use is in XSCOM address space calculation in
pnv_phb4_xscom_realize() when calculating the memory region offset.

This attribute is redundant with phb->phb_id, which is calculated via
pnv_phb4_pec_get_phb_id() using stack->stack_no information. It'll also
be awkward to assign it when dealing with PECs and PHBs only in a future
patch.

A new pnv_phb4_get_phb_stack_no() helper is introduced to eliminate most
of the stack->stack_no uses we have. The only use left after this patch
is during pnv_pec_stk_default_phb_realize() when calculating phb_id,
which will also handled in the next patches.

+/*
+ * Return the 'stack_no' of a PHB4. 'stack_no' is the order
+ * the PHB4 occupies in the PEC. This is the reverse of what
+ * pnv_phb4_pec_get_phb_id() does.
+ *
+ * E.g. a phb with phb_id = 4 and pec->index = 1 (PEC1) will
+ * be the second phb (stack_no = 1) of the PEC.
+ */
+static int pnv_phb4_get_phb_stack_no(PnvPHB4 *phb)
+{
+    PnvPhb4PecState *pec = phb->pec;
+    PnvPhb4PecClass *pecc = PNV_PHB4_PEC_GET_CLASS(pec);
+    int index = pec->index;
+    int stack_no = phb->phb_id;
+
+    while (index--) {
+        stack_no -= pecc->num_stacks[index];
+    }
+
+    return stack_no;
+}
